More advantaged than the national average
Manly West is more socio-economically advantaged than about 76% of the 14,462 Australian suburbs we score, based on the ABS SEIFA index (raw score 1034, where about 1000 is the national average).

Manly West demographics (2021 Census)
The figures below profile Manly West using the Australian Bureau of Statistics 2021 Census; every percentage is a share of a clearly stated Census count, so each one traces back to the source. At a glance, the largest age group is mid-life (45–64) at 27% and 22% of residents were born overseas.
Age profile
| Age group | People |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Children (0–14) | 2,543 | 20% |
| Youth (15–24) | 1,367 | 11% |
| Young adults (25–44) | 3,042 | 24% |
| Mid-life (45–64) | 3,330 | 27% |
| Seniors (65+) | 2,154 | 17% |
Share of the 12,436 people counted by age.
Housing and households
| Tenure | Dwellings |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Owned outright | 1,430 | 31% |
| Owned with a mortgage | 1,901 | 41% |
| Rented | 1,031 | 23% |
| Dwelling type | Dwellings |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Houses | 3,580 | 78% |
| Townhouses & semis | 981 | 21% |
| Flats & apartments | 25 | 1% |
Tenure and dwelling shares are of the roughly 4,586 occupied private dwellings in Manly West.

Weather and climate in Manly West
Based on 2014–2023 records, the warmest month in Manly West is January (average daytime high around 27.6°C) and the coolest is July (around 20°C). The area receives roughly 981 mm of rain across the year.
| Month | Avg high | Avg low | Rain |
|---|---|---|---|
| Jan | 27.6°C | 22°C | 105 mm |
| Feb | 27.4°C | 21.7°C | 163 mm |
| Mar | 26.9°C | 21.1°C | 160 mm |
| Apr | 24.7°C | 18°C | 51 mm |
| May | 22.4°C | 15.1°C | 73 mm |
| Jun | 20.3°C | 12.7°C | 52 mm |
| Jul | 20°C | 11.6°C | 36 mm |
| Aug | 20.9°C | 12.2°C | 36 mm |
| Sep | 22.5°C | 14.6°C | 35 mm |
| Oct | 24.2°C | 17.2°C | 100 mm |
| Nov | 25.8°C | 19.3°C | 65 mm |
| Dec | 27.1°C | 21°C | 105 mm |
Climate normals, 2014–2023 (Open-Meteo, ERA5 reanalysis).
